CC   -!- FUNCTION: Probable chloride channel. May be involved in cell adhesion.
CC       {ECO:0000256|ARBA:ARBA00037608}.
CC   -!- SUBCELLULAR LOCATION: Cell membrane {ECO:0000256|RuleBase:RU361114};
CC       Multi-pass membrane protein {ECO:0000256|RuleBase:RU361114}. Membrane
CC       {ECO:0000256|ARBA:ARBA00004141}; Multi-pass membrane protein
CC       {ECO:0000256|ARBA:ARBA00004141}.
CC   -!- SIMILARITY: Belongs to the tweety family.
CC       {ECO:0000256|ARBA:ARBA00009849, ECO:0000256|RuleBase:RU361114}.
